The difference between morning glory and petunia

Morning glory is an annual climbing herbaceous flower of the genus Morning glory in the family Convolvulaceae. Petunia is a perennial herb of the genus Petunia in the Solanaceae family.

The difference between morning glory and petunia

Common colors of morning glory include white, red, pink, blue, purple, etc. It is also worth noting that morning glory often changes color, and the originally purple flowers sometimes turn blue or red.

The colors of petunias include red, pure white, flesh-colored, and a variety of striped varieties, and they generally do not change color.

The difference between morning glory and petunia

The stems of morning glory are covered with short soft hairs that grow inversely, mixed with long stiff hairs that grow inversely or spread out. The leaves are broadly ovate or nearly circular, and the leaf surface is covered with slightly hard soft hairs. Its inflorescence peduncles are long or short, and the flowers are axillary, usually 1 or 2 flowers are born on the top of the inflorescence peduncle. The corolla of morning glory is funnel-shaped, while that of petunia is trumpet-shaped. The capsule of morning glory is approximately spherical, while the seeds are ovate-triangular, generally about 6 mm in diameter, dark brown or beige in color, and covered with short brown hairs. Petunia seeds are very small and light. The height of petunia plants is generally 15-80 cm. There are two types: clumping and creeping. The leaves are oval or ovate. They can bloom in the year after sowing. Petunia flowers are large and have a long flowering period of several months. There are many flower shapes, including single petals, double petals, and petal edges with irregular serrated edges.
